Package: munin-node
Version: 1.2.3-1

In an effort to reduce FS writes on a system with a solid-state disk, I mount /var/run as a tmpfs, i.e. ramdisk. Other packages do not mind and create their /var/run/xxx directories as required, e.g. "bind". When /var/run/munin is not present after a reboot, munin-node refuses to start but does not issue an error message.

Perhaps a simple fix would be adding "mkdir -p /var/run/munin" or similar to the init.d script.


System info:
Debian Linux 3.1 sarge, i686
